Macs with Intel and Music Software transition
I read much about the transition which focuses on difficulties for users in the future, but no article talks about the music stuff which won’t make the transition. There’s much software out which won’t get compiled for Intel processors as their companies went out of business, or won’t support their software anymore. Many VST Plugins which were ported from classic Mac OS to MacOSX are CFM plugins. CFM plugins will never work on Intel processors inside the host application. Audio applications won’t work in the Rosetta emulator and all plugins need to be compiled for Intel to work this way. So say good bye to Attack, PPG, GRM Tools, etc…
For us audio freaks it’s the second hard transition on the mac in less then 4 years. A big amount of plugs didn’t take the route to OS X, now there will be again many plugs which will never work on Intel based Macs, at least not inside the host process. One way to make them available may be to run a separate app which will run in Rosetta and use IPC (Inter process communication) to exchange the audio buffers. But this will degrade the performance if it works at all.
So what to do ? I think it will take at least another 3 to 4 years until music software has made the total switch to Macs with Intel processors and with many lost software. So if you want to use Macs for making music you should wait until your current machine is too slow for what you want to achieve and then buy the fastest PowerMac G5 you can get. This power should be enough for the next 3 years.
As a developer I don’t see any difficulties to get Software running on Intel based Macs, but as a musician I’m angry for this shift. Maybe I should build my next DAW on top of a Windows machine

Yamaha bought Steinberg
After long inhouse speculation Yamaha officially announced today that they will buy Steinberg out of Pinnacle. What a nice day today. Pinnacle mostly sucks and I was thinking about leaving Steinberg because of them.Now I’m feeling lucky and christmas could be much better than ever. The most exciting thing I heard today was that even Apple was one of the bidders for Steinberg. That would suck. Not that I don’t like Apple but that would have a bad mood after they had bought Emagic. One other bidder was Avid. Boy am I happy that they also didn’t won the race. They would kill Nuendo.
I think Yamaha will be much more fair to us than all the other companies out there. I doubt that they won’t touch us but I think that they will give us much more than Pinnacle ever wanted. So I feel happy and I will drink some beer.

Version 3
Your favorite DAW in its new flavor turns 3 and I think you will love it.
And yes there is a mac version as always, and we won’t stop here.You will see some nice new features and I think at the negative side some of you may be disappointed that we didn’t have integrated some of the latest mac only features. There won’t be AU support yet with this version and I’m glad that we didn’t. I’m currently fighting enough with our Sampler to get it working with the different AU hosts out there. And I have to say that it is not a lovely job at the moment. The major AU host is so bad in regards of supporting standards that everyone would kill me if I would drop support for it because of this. This experience let me think that it is too early to support AU in our host. I’ve heard that version 7 of the major AU host will be supporting the standard and I think if that version will settle we can start to bring our AU implementation to the end so that every one will be happy. (And maybe we will have the killer for AU then
)
Even support for the Audio Midi Setup is not in this release even tho it is mostly ready and I think it will come early next year.
But we have optimizations for the G5 in it and some optimizations for the graphics. More will follow next year.
But there are so cool new stuff inside that most of you will be very surprised. My little favorite is the inplace midi editing. You can now edit midi in the arrange window. I love it (thanks Klaus). Sample warp is something I personally won’t use much but for people doing much loop music will be pleased with it. And finally there will be some kind of Mixer Maps like in the old VST days, but I think much better. But I hope you will see it youself. It is worse its price.
